Plugin authors should understand why the Oakspire gateway disables per-message deflate by default. Compression saves bandwidth on large payloads but adds measurable latency and memory overhead per connection, which matters at our typical fan-out. Enable it only for plugins streaming text-heavy frames above roughly 4 KB, and benchmark both paths before shipping. If you need to reset your sandbox gateway after a misconfiguration, the recovery passphrase you'll be prompted for is provided immediately below.

recovery phrase for fajeg-kawep: druix-gorius-briax-ulaeth-fraox-lammir-pelox-jormir-pelwyn-julir

Heads up: if the Lintrock baseline file in the Quarrow repo drifts from main, CI fails with a "stale baseline" error even when the code is fine. Quick fix is to regenerate the baseline on a clean checkout and re-push. If a customer build is blocked, confirm the failing run matches the token below before escalating.

build token for yadug-yagag: htk21_c863c33eb8b82c0c9c152

Subject: SplitLens cut-over done

Team,

Cut-over to SplitLens v3 finished last night. Large-file diffs now stream instead of loading whole blobs; the old Marnock viewer is read-only until Friday, then gone. New folks: all routing goes through the Quillgate proxy now. No incidents during the switch. For reference, the new production instance runs with the following configuration.

deployment values, yageg-hahig:
WENAEL_HOST=wenael.tolvaqlabs.internal
WENAEL_PORT=4000